Skip to content
Extraits de code Groupes Projets
Valider 5775b81b rédigé par vbochet's avatar vbochet
Parcourir les fichiers

Modification du contrôleur de classement pour avoir un affichage par défaut.

parent cfd4f38f
Aucune branche associée trouvée
Aucune étiquette associée trouvée
2 requêtes de fusion!21Merge de Dev dans Master,!1Merge de dev-nestor sur dev
......@@ -10,7 +10,7 @@ class ClassementController extends Controller { // classe de contrôleur pour l'
$this->view->lejeu = $parts[1];
$this->view->classement = Classement::getFromSlug($parts[1]); // on utilise le modèle pour aller chercher en BDD le classement relatif au jeu qui nous intéresse
}
else if($parts[0] == "global") { // on veut consulter le classement d'un jeu
else { // if($parts[0] == "global") { // on veut consulter le classement d'un jeu (on en fait le cas général pour éviter les pages blanches)
$this->view->lejeu = "général";
$this->view->classement = Classement::getGlobal(); // on utilise le modèle pour aller chercher en BDD le classement relatif au jeu qui nous intéresse
}
......
......@@ -39,6 +39,11 @@ class Router { // classe PHP permettant l'analyse de l'URL des requêtes
$result["params"]["slug"] = $result["params"]["slug"].'/'.$parts[$k];
}
}
else if($parts[0] == "connexion" && count($parts) == 1) { // formulaire de connexion
$result["controller"] = "Connexion"; // le contrôleur à instancier sera "ProfilController", on met donc "Profil" dans la variable de résultat
$result["action"] = "displayForm"; // "displayForm" pour afficher le formulaire
}
// à chaque fois qu'on crée une nouvelle page, il faut rajouter un cas à cet endroit !
// si on n'a rien trouvé que l'on connaissait, alors la page demandée n'existe pas => erreur 404. Ça tombe bien, c'est comme ça qu'on a initialisé la variable ! :-D
......
0% Chargement en cours ou .
You are about to add 0 people to the discussion. Proceed with caution.
Veuillez vous inscrire ou vous pour commenter